English: Storm and Rainbow, Symbol for Near End of War 1918

image: a view across a camp with prisoners standing around in the foreground and some low huts surrounded by a perimeter

fence behind them. In the distance there are some low hills with a rainbow rising up to a dramatic cloudscape.
Date 23 August 1918 (First World War)
